Having made the decision, Keith quickly grabbed the handphone and put it in his schoolbag. Then, he took Mary’s hand and led her out of the cafe quickly.
Once back home, Keith locked his house door with trembling hands. Inside his room, he took out the piece of beauty. Oh, he liked it so much. Now he had his own handphone. Soon, he was polishing it happily.
But Mary told him, “Keith, you cannot keep the handphone. What will you tell Father about this He will ask you how you got the handphone.”
Keith said quickly, “I will say a friend lent it to me.”
Mary said, “Now you are lying too.” Oh dear! When had Keith turned so dishonest
Then Mary saw a house phone number on the plastic cover of the handphone. “This is the girl’s phone number. Why don’t we just call this number We will talk to her and ask her to come and take back her handphone.” She was trying to talk some sense into him.
